Uh what? Hit rate was increased in general, not decreased.
I gave them back 7.5% hit rate. They used to have -7.5% hit rate for being barbs.
On top of that, everyone GAINED hit rate. It had a base of 35%. It has a base of 40% now. Everyone hits more though in this case, but your hit rate is higher.
On top of this, you had 22 AGI, you actually gained per point because you are on the higher spectrum. I made each AGI point 2% per instead of 1.75%. So half orcs probably lost 1% when fighting a ling, but a ling will gain 1% when fighting a half orc. Since you have 22 AGI, you actually gained in most cases.
Finally, they only require two hits to rage instead of three.
I am super confused at your post. They are actually better than it was just pre-crash.
